The archaeologists were able to figure out where and when ancient men first got the fire. Traces of fire were discovered on the territory of modern Spain.

According to scientists, initially the search was conducted in Africa, but after some time moved to the North – to Europe and the Middle East. In the cave, which is since 2011, experts have discovered about 165 artifacts, made of stone, and more than 2,300 fragments of animal bones, whose age has reached 800 000 years.

Most of the finds experts noticed traces of heat that subjected the large-scale study on modern technology. It was found that during heat treatment of the objects of their temperature reached 400-600 degrees Celsius, which suggests that they were in the fire.

Archaeologists also noted that about a random fire we can not go, because inside the cave there was nothing that could catch fire “just like that”. In addition, near the entrance could not grow shrubs, so the fire was not for that to spread. While around the site, study the experts, in the stone age was a swamp, which once again refutes the theory with an accidental fire.
